About UofSCFrom the Upstate to the Lowcountry, the University of South Carolina system is transforming the lives of South Carolinians through the impact of our eight institutions and 20 locations throughout the state. More than 50,000 students are enrolled at one of eight institutions, including the research campus in Columbia and comprehensive four-year universities in Aiken, Upstate and Beaufort. In addition, our Palmetto College campuses in Salkehatchie, Union, Lancaster and Sumter enable students to earn associate or bachelor's degrees through a combination of in-person, online or blended learning. All of our system institutions place strong emphasis on service — helping to build healthier, more educated communities in South Carolina and beyond.

Advertised Job SummaryResponsible for the day-to-day management and operations of the energy distribution steam crew and high voltage shop.

Knowledge/Skills/Abilities
  • Thorough knowledge of application and practices for large central steam and chilled water distribution systems, and HVAC mechanical systems.
  • Working knowledge of high voltage systems and equipment, working knowledge of direct digital control (DDC) energy management systems.
  • Must have the ability to write and interpret complex technical plans and reports; to communicate verbally and in writing and communicate effectively with management and other professionals.
  • Demonstrated organizational, planning, and scheduling skills; Problem solving skills; Teambuilding skills and customer service skills.
  • Ability to multitask and manage multiple and complex duties concurrently.
  • Prioritize work activities in alignment with the department's goals.
  • Ability to meet time restrictions work within specific resource limitations.
  • Assess training needs of employees with regards to energy best practices.
  • Ability to make fact-based decisions, to project a positive university image which encourages high morale and promotes confidence.
Preferred Qualifications
  • High school diploma and 10 years professional experience in a specialized trades area; or in diversified building or vehicle maintenance, or construction activity.
  • Supervisory experience must be in an energy related field or business.
